Sponsors Lake Merwin is a reservoir formed by the construction of Merwin Dam on the Lewis River at the boundary between the Clark and Cowlitz Counties in the US State of Washington.The lake has 51 km of shoreline, numerous inlets, and a peaceful and tranquil upper arm. Tiger muskies are very particular about when they feed, they may or may not show any interest in a lure even when they are hungry, they can be hard to find with their tendency to seek cover in vegetation or beneath logs, and once on the line, they are among the most challenging fish in Washington to land. Long lining 100 to 150 feet out will improve your catch as the fish are spooked by the boats. Spinners and jerkbaits are also among popular gear to draw these fishs attention. For the uninitiated, kokanee are sockeye salmon that live out their lives in freshwater instead of migrating to the ocean and back like their anadromous kin. Kokanee generally top out at rougly 12 inches in many Washington lakes (a little bigger in some spots), which is comparable to typical trout in Washington.
